I was wondering if there are any threads or posts that provide information on what all involves in migrating data from an IBM DS4800 to NetAPP-6210.

Currently our pSeries environment is attached to IBM DS4800, in few months we plan on migrating to a colocation where the storage is NetAPP-6210 and I need to come up with a plan on migrating the data from IBM DS4800 to the NetAPP. If anyone can provide some information on how to do this, that would be great.

You will want to look at the migratepv command to move your data from your DS to the FAS.

Also, make sure you look into the NetApp host utilities for setting up native multipathing, correctly setting the number of command elements on your adapter, and the queue length on your adapter.
